Best AI for Report Analysis: How to Choose the Right Tool

Best AI for Report Analysis: How to Choose the Right Tool

Which AI is best for report analysis?

The best AI for report analysis depends on what “analysis” means in the workflow: summarizing long documents, extracting tables and metrics, spotting trends across multiple reports, or producing a polished narrative with citations. For many teams, a strong starting point is an advanced general-purpose model that can read large passages, follow instructions precisely, and generate clear, structured outputs (executive summaries, key findings, risks, and recommended actions). When reports include spreadsheets, charts, or recurring KPI tracking, tools that combine document understanding with data analysis features tend to perform better.

In practice, the top choice is usually the AI that matches the report format and the required level of auditability. If accuracy and traceability matter, pick a solution that supports citations to source passages, consistent formatting templates, and the ability to keep context across multiple sections or documents. If speed is the priority, an AI with strong summarization and extraction capabilities (plus easy file handling) can reduce hours of manual reading to minutes.

How to choose the right AI for your reports

1) Define the output you need

Decide whether you want a bullet-point summary, a slide-ready narrative, a list of anomalies, a comparison across quarters, or a set of action items. The “best” AI changes depending on whether you’re interpreting insights or simply extracting facts.

2) Check document compatibility

Many reports arrive as PDFs with dense formatting. Choose an AI that reliably handles headings, tables, and footnotes without scrambling context.

3) Evaluate reliability features

Look for options that allow verification—citations, source highlighting, and consistent outputs when you rerun the same analysis. This is especially important for financial, compliance, or operational reporting.

FAQ

What should I look for in an AI tool that analyzes PDF reports?

Prioritize accurate text extraction, table handling, and the ability to preserve section structure. Features like citations to source passages and consistent formatting make results easier to trust and share.
